Neotrachys is a genus of Jewel Beetles in the beetle family Buprestidae. There are more than 30 described species in Neotrachys, found in the Neotropics. Many species are known to use ferns as their host plants.
Species
These 32 species belong to the genus Neotrachys:
- Neotrachys amazonicus <small>(Kerremans, 1896)</small>
- Neotrachys andrewsi <small>Hespenheide, 2006</small>
- Neotrachys araguensis <small>Cobos, 1978</small>
- Neotrachys bellamyi <small>Hespenheide, 2006</small>
- Neotrachys bicolor <small>Hespenheide, 1982</small>
- Neotrachys bilyi <small>Hespenheide, 1990</small>
- Neotrachys bolivianus <small>(Kerremans, 1897)</small>
- Neotrachys bordoni <small>Cobos, 1978</small>
- Neotrachys caeruleus <small>Hespenheide, 1982</small>
- Neotrachys caracaensis <small>Cobos, 1978</small>
- Neotrachys chiriquiensis <small>Hespenheide, 2006</small>
- Neotrachys concinnus <small>(Fisher, 1922)</small>
- Neotrachys cupeyali <small>(Zayas, 1988)</small>
- Neotrachys cuprascens <small>Hespenheide, 2006</small>
- Neotrachys cyanea <small>(Zayas, 1988)</small>
- Neotrachys dominicanus <small>Théry, 1947</small>
- Neotrachys estebanus <small>(Kerremans, 1896)</small>
- Neotrachys falconensis <small>Cobos, 1978</small>
- Neotrachys fennahi <small>Théry, 1940</small>
- Neotrachys gleicheniae <small>Hespenheide, 1982</small>
- Neotrachys guadeloupensis <small>(Fleutiaux & Salle, 1890)</small>
- Neotrachys hoffmani <small>Fisher, 1930</small>
- Neotrachys jakovlevi <small>Obenberger, 1932</small>
- Neotrachys mariae <small>Hespenheide, 2006</small>
- Neotrachys nelsoni <small>Hespenheide, 2006</small>
- Neotrachys panamaensis <small>(Fisher, 1924)</small>
- Neotrachys refulgens <small>Hespenheide, 2006</small>
- Neotrachys resplendens <small>Hespenheide, 1982</small>
- Neotrachys segregatus <small>(Waterhouse, 1889)</small>
- Neotrachys solisi <small>Hespenheide, 2006</small>
- Neotrachys strandi <small>Obenberger, 1923</small>
- Neotrachys wittmeri <small>Cobos, 1959</small>
